syn·chron·ic  audio  (sn-krnk, sng-) KEY 

ADJECTIVE:
  1. Synchronous.
  2. Of or relating to the study of phenomena, such as linguistic features, or of events of a particular time, without reference to their historical context.


OTHER FORMS:
syn·chroni·cal·ly(Adverb)
